What is vitamin A?
Vitamin A is an essential fat-soluble nutrient that supports vision, immune cell activity, and the maintenance of epithelial tissues throughout the body.
It also plays a critical role in cellular function and cell renewal, helping maintain the overall functional and structural integrity of various tissues, such as the skin, eyes, respiratory tract, and gut lining.
Because vitamin A is fat-soluble, it can readily pass through cell membranes, directly influencing cellular functions, including cell growth and regeneration, which is critical for maintaining the stability of various tissues.
Its fat-soluble nature also allows the body to store vitamin A in the liver and release it gradually as needed.
Vitamin A exists in two primary dietary forms:
- Preformed vitamin A (retinol)
- Beta-carotene
Preformed vitamin A is found in animal foods and is already in the active form the body uses. Because retinol requires minimal conversion, it’s considered an efficient and readily available source of vitamin A.
Beta-carotene, found in colorful vegetables, is classified as a provitamin A carotenoid. This means that it must be converted into retinol before the body can use it.
The efficiency of this conversion varies significantly among individuals and may depend on factors such as digestion, genetics, thyroid function, and the presence of dietary fat.
While foods containing beta-carotene can contribute to the body’s vitamin A status, it’s generally a less efficient source than the retinol found in animal foods.

Top vitamin A functions
Vitamin A influences several key physiological processes that help maintain the body’s epithelial tissues and immune system integrity.
These roles include vision support, tissue renewal, and protecting the surfaces of organs that depend on continuous cellular turnover.
Here are four top functions of vitamin A.
1. Supports healthy vision
Vitamin A is essential for producing rhodopsin, the visual pigment that enables the eyes to see in low light conditions, as well as supporting the stability of the corneal surface and the tear film.
When vitamin A levels are low, these surface tissues are affected, which may contribute to dry eyes and impaired vision in dim light.
Vitamin A also supports the overall function of retinal tissues, which are central to many aspects of long-term eye health. Insufficient intake over time has been associated with an increased risk of vision concerns, including age-related macular degeneration.

2. Maintains immune balance
Vitamin A helps regulate immune cell communication, particularly in barrier tissues that interact with the external environment, such as the intestinal lining and mucus membranes of the respiratory tract.
Its active form, retinoic acid, plays a central role in T-cell activity, guiding how these cells recognize exposures, coordinate other immune cells, and maintain balanced immune responses.
Research published in Frontiers in Nutrition highlights how vitamin A metabolites shape T-cell signaling and support coordinated immune regulation, underscoring their importance in maintaining immune balance throughout the body.

3. Promotes skin health
Vitamin A plays a central role in epithelial tissue differentiation, the process by which surface cells develop, mature, and renew themselves. In the skin, this process supports optimal cell turnover and helps maintain a stable, resilient surface.
Adequate vitamin A availability also supports the organization and integrity of the epidermis, helping the skin function as a protective barrier against environmental exposures.
Evidence published in Nutrients notes that adequate consumption of vitamin A is vital for the maintenance of healthy skin.
4. Supports nervous system function
The central nervous system controls movement, sensation, mood regulation, and the body’s response to stress.
Vitamin A supports this system by helping nerve cells develop properly, maintain their structure, and communicate efficiently through retinoic-acid-dependent signaling.

Signs of vitamin A deficiency
While vitamin A deficiency occurs most often in developing countries, it can affect anyone with low intake or poor absorption.
Prolonged lack of adequate vitamin A intake can cause deficiency symptoms in tissues that require a constant supply, such as the skin, eyes, and immune system.
Common signs of vitamin A deficiency include:
- Dry skin
- Poor night vision
- Dry eyes
- Increased susceptibility to infections
- Rough or bumpy skin (phrynoderma)
Research published in Nutrition Reviews reported that vitamin A deficiency interfered with the normal development and renewal of surface tissues, including those of the eyes, skin, and respiratory tract.
These tissues rely heavily on vitamin A, which helps explain why deficiency signs commonly appear in these areas.

Best food sources of vitamin A
Vitamin A is derived from retinol in animal foods and beta-carotene in colorful plant foods, and each form affects vitamin A levels differently due to variations in absorption and conversion.
Foods high in retinol
Animal foods supply retinol, the active form of vitamin A that the body can utilize immediately without requiring complex conversion, making retinol-rich foods highly bioavailable.
Some of the best food sources of retinol include:
- Liver and organ meats
- Egg yolks
- Grass-fed butter
- Full-fat dairy
- Fish and seafood
Like other fat-soluble vitamins, pairing vitamin A-rich foods with healthy fats can support better absorption.
Processed foods often lack vitamin A, highlighting the importance of a diet rich in minimally processed whole-food sources to maintain adequate intake.
Foods high in beta-carotene
Many plants contain beta-carotene, a group of protective pigments that the human body can partially convert into vitamin A.
Some of the best dietary sources of carotenoids include:
- Dark green leafy vegetables, including spinach and kale
- Orange and yellow vegetables, such as bell peppers and squash
- Cruciferous vegetables, including broccoli, bok choy, and Brussels sprouts
- Herbs such as parsley and cilantro
However, the conversion rate of carotenoids into active vitamin A is limited and varies widely among individuals, making animal sources of preformed vitamin A a more reliable way to meet the body’s nutritional needs.

3. What depletes vitamin A?
Vitamin A deficiency can occur when intake of vitamin A-rich foods is insufficient, particularly in diets low in animal products. Conditions that impair fat absorption, such as celiac disease, pancreatic insufficiency, inflammatory bowel disease, or cystic fibrosis, can also reduce vitamin A levels.
